Geraniums hold up relatively well (for an annual with large flowers) with minimal care. This durability is prized where plants are on their own for extended periods of time -they can survive without water for days, are drought and heat tolerant, (but can tolerate only minor frosts).and are.perfect for pots and window boxes.Despite not being frost-hardy, geraniums /pelargoniums are extremely easy to grow and to propagate.
As they are evergreen perennials, they can be kept in flower throughout the winter months in a sufficiently favoured spot or indoors.
